Proverbs 18:12-14
New International Version
12 Before a downfall the heart is haughty,
but humility comes before honor.(A)
13 To answer before listening—
that is folly and shame.(B)
14 The human spirit can endure in sickness,
but a crushed spirit who can bear?(C)
